Important Facts to Know Before Getting Dental Implants 

Dental Implants Replace More Than the Visible Tooth 

An implant is not only the crown you see above the gumline. It also includes a small titanium post placed in the jawbone. This post works like a root and helps support the replacement tooth. 

That added support is one reason implants feel stable and comfortable. Many patients enjoy being able to chew, smile, and speak with more confidence after treatment. 

Healthy Gums and Bone Matter 

Strong gums and sufficient jawbone are important for implant success. If bone loss has occurred after a tooth has been missing for some time, your dentist may recommend bone grafting first. 

This step helps create a stronger foundation. A full exam with digital imaging allows your dental team to determine the best treatment plan for your needs. 

Healing Takes Time 

Dental implants are a long-term investment, but the process is not always immediate. After placement, the implant needs time to bond with the jawbone. This healing stage is called osseointegration. 

Healing times vary from person to person. Some cases move faster than others. Your dentist will guide you through each phase and explain what timeline fits your situation.

Daily Care Is Still Essential 

Implants cannot get cavities, but they still need care. Healthy gums and clean surrounding tissues are essential for lasting results. 

You should continue brushing twice daily, flossing, using the tools recommended by your dentist, and attending regular cleanings. Good habits protect both implants and natural teeth. 

They Can Help Protect Jawbone Health 

When a tooth is missingthe jawbone in that area can begin to shrink over time. Dental implants stimulate the bone more like a natural root than many other replacement options. 

That support may help preserve facial structure and oral function. It is one reason implants are often considered a valuable long-term option.
